Jeremy Renner sat for an interview with Diane Sawyer that'll air next week. He's still recovering from being run over by a 14,000-pound snowplow, but he says, "I chose to survive. You're not going to kill me. No way."


Ron Howard remembers seeing his daughter Bryce Dallas Howard do a college play in the NUDE. He called it "a complete assault on a father's psyche."

Jennifer Aniston is sad that a "whole generation of kids" are watching "Friends" and finding things offensive. "We should have thought [some things] through, but I don't think there was a sensitivity like there is now."

Nicholas Braun from "Succession" once introduced himself to Quentin Tarantino on a plane, using an ad for a Disney Channel movie he'd just done. Tarantino said he'd like to work with him someday. It hasn't happened yet.

Nicolas Cage called on a variety of influences to play Dracula in "Renfield". One of them was Anne Bancroft's portrayal of Mrs. Robinson in "The Graduate". He says, "[She was] very seductive and Dracula-esque."

Keanu Reeves gave the "John Wick: Chapter 4" stunt team custom, tailor-made shirts. Each depicted the number of times the person "died" throughout the movie. For some it was over 20 times.

Owen Wilson had a lifetime Rolling Stones concert pass for 24 hours. It got revoked by Mick Jagger's security team when Owen accidentally ended up onstage during a concert in Argentina.
